Soru Hücre içerisindeki şartlı kelimeleri sayma

bestfrht

Yeni Üye
Kullanıcı Bilgileri
Katılım
20 Nis 2022
Mesajlar
40
Aldığı beğeni
2
Excel Versiyonu
Office 2010 TR
Konuyu Başlatan
İyi günler bir konuda takıldım, Office 2016 Versiyonuna sahibim.. yardımcı olursanız çok sevinirim.


Sayfa1 de;
A2 ile B2 tarih aralıkları girişi yapılıyor bu tarihler değişebiliyor.
MAKİNE isimleri başka makine geldiğinde değişebiliyor.
Malzeme isimleri yenileri geldikçe eklendiğinden değişken.

Sayfa2 de;
Arızalanan makinelerin veri girişleri tarihleri yazılarak yapılıyor. C sütununda onarımda kullanılan malzemeler listeden alınıyor. Malzeme kaç adet kullanıldıysa sonuçta sayı alacağımızdan hücreye rakam girilemediğinden malzeme adını kaç adet kullandıysak o kadar yazıyoruz.

SENARYO:
SAYFA2 de C HÜCRESİNE girişi yapılan malzemelerin kaç adet olduklarını,
SAYFA1 e tarihe, makine adlarına, malzeme adlarına göre sayı olarak nasıl getirebileceğim formül nasıl olabilir?


BU KONUDA YARDIMLARINI BEKLERİM.

SAYFA1



A

B

C

D

E

F

1

1.01.2024

11.02.2024

2
MALZEMELER
MAKİNE1

MAKİNE2

MAKİNE3

MAKİNE4

MAKİNE5

3
RULMAN
?

?

?

?

?

4
CİVATA
?

?

?

?

?

5
KASNAK
?

?

?

?

?

6
SOMUN
?

?

?

?

?

7
SİGORTA
?

?

?

?

?

8
AMPUL
?

?

?

?

?

9
YAPIŞTIRICI
?

?

?

?

?





SAYFA2
ABC
1TARİHMAKİNE ADIMALZEMELER
22.01.2024MAKİNE1RULMAN, RULMAN, RULMAN, RULMAN
313.01.2024MAKİNE2CİVATA
417.01.2024MAKİNE1KASNAK, KASNAK
523.01.2024MAKİNE2SOMUN
625.01.2024MAKİNE3SİGORTA
728.01.2024MAKİNE4AMPUL, AMPUL, AMPUL
81.02.2024MAKİNE2YAPIŞTIRICI
93.02.2024MAKİNE4CİVATA, CİVATA, CİVATA, CİVATA, CİVATA
107.02.2024MAKİNE1KASNAK, KASNAK
117.02.2024MAKİNE2SOMUN
129.02.2024MAKİNE5SİGORTA


 

Ekli dosyalar

  • ornek_calisma.xlsx
    15.6 KB · Gösterim: 6

karakan

Bronz Üye
Kullanıcı Bilgileri
Katılım
11 Şub 2024
Mesajlar
24
Çözümler
5
Aldığı beğeni
10
Excel Versiyonu
Office 2016 TR
İlk önce malzemelerin kaç kez tekrar ettiğini bulmamız gerekiyor. Bunun için dizi formülü kullanıyoruz. Tarih şartı da olduğu için dizi formülünün en başına EĞER koyuyoruz. Daha sonra Çokeğertopla formülü ile koşullu toplam yapıyoruz.
 

Ekli dosyalar

  • ornek_calisma.xlsx
    17.5 KB · Gösterim: 10

bestfrht

Yeni Üye
Kullanıcı Bilgileri
Katılım
20 Nis 2022
Mesajlar
40
Aldığı beğeni
2
Excel Versiyonu
Office 2010 TR
Konuyu Başlatan
İlk önce malzemelerin kaç kez tekrar ettiğini bulmamız gerekiyor. Bunun için dizi formülü kullanıyoruz. Tarih şartı da olduğu için dizi formülünün en başına EĞER koyuyoruz. Daha sonra Çokeğertopla formülü ile koşullu toplam yapıyoruz.
Hocam yapmış olduğunuz çalışma tek formülle halledilemez mi? Ben birşeyler yaptım içerisinden çıkamadım
 

bestfrht

Yeni Üye
Kullanıcı Bilgileri
Katılım
20 Nis 2022
Mesajlar
40
Aldığı beğeni
2
Excel Versiyonu
Office 2010 TR
Konuyu Başlatan
İlk önce malzemelerin kaç kez tekrar ettiğini bulmamız gerekiyor. Bunun için dizi formülü kullanıyoruz. Tarih şartı da olduğu için dizi formülünün en başına EĞER koyuyoruz. Daha sonra Çokeğertopla formülü ile koşullu toplam yapıyoruz.
HOCAM BURADA SON DURUMU VAR FORMÜL ÇALIŞIYOR ANCAK HÜCREDEKİ iki üç kez aynı malzemeyi saymasını istiyorum. saymıyor
 

Ekli dosyalar

  • ornek_calisma.xlsx
    16.8 KB · Gösterim: 1

Miraga

Destek Ekibi
Kullanıcı Bilgileri
Katılım
11 May 2022
Mesajlar
1,082
Çözümler
194
Aldığı beğeni
613
Excel Versiyonu
Office 2016 TR
merhabalar
2 yardımcı sütün ile uygulandı denermisiniz
 

Ekli dosyalar

  • ornek_calisma.xlsx
    16.5 KB · Gösterim: 2

bestfrht

Yeni Üye
Kullanıcı Bilgileri
Katılım
20 Nis 2022
Mesajlar
40
Aldığı beğeni
2
Excel Versiyonu
Office 2010 TR
Konuyu Başlatan
merhabalar
2 yardımcı sütün ile uygulandı denermisiniz
hocam sizden önce ki cevapda ekte gönderdiğimde formülü tek olarak oluşturdum ancak bir tek hücre içerisinde 3 kez yazılan malzemeyi 3 adet olarak algılamasını istiyorum sizin yaptığınızda güzel alcak ek bir sütunsuz olsa daha güzel olur
 

Ekli dosyalar

  • ornek_calisma.xlsx
    16.8 KB · Gösterim: 4

Miraga

Destek Ekibi
Kullanıcı Bilgileri
Katılım
11 May 2022
Mesajlar
1,082
Çözümler
194
Aldığı beğeni
613
Excel Versiyonu
Office 2016 TR
benim yapabildiğim tek yardımcı sütün maalesef
kontrol edersiniz
 

Ekli dosyalar

  • ornek_calisma.xlsx
    16.3 KB · Gösterim: 6

karakan

Bronz Üye
Kullanıcı Bilgileri
Katılım
11 Şub 2024
Mesajlar
24
Çözümler
5
Aldığı beğeni
10
Excel Versiyonu
Office 2016 TR
Benim anlamadığım sayfa2'ye rulman, rulman, civata vb. yazacağınıza neden sayfa 1 de adedi yazılmıyor anlamadım
 

52779

Destek Ekibi
Kullanıcı Bilgileri
Katılım
16 Ağu 2021
Mesajlar
653
Çözümler
226
Aldığı beğeni
1,489
Excel Versiyonu
Office 365 TR
hocam sizden önce ki cevapda ekte gönderdiğimde formülü tek olarak oluşturdum ancak bir tek hücre içerisinde 3 kez yazılan malzemeyi 3 adet olarak algılamasını istiyorum sizin yaptığınızda güzel alcak ek bir sütunsuz olsa daha güzel olur
TOPLA.ÇARPIM işlevi kullanarak yazdığınız formülü aşağıdaki şekilde düzenleyebilirsiniz.
Sayfa2 B3 hücresine
Kod:
Değerli Misafirimiz İçeriği Görebilmek İçin Üyemiz İseniz Giriş Yap'ın Ya da Üye Ol'un.

Not : Örnek dosyanızda verileriniz az ve A2:A3000 gibi bir aralık problem teşkil etmiyor. Ancak, Verileriniz artmaya başladığında, A2 : A3000 gibi aralıklar TOPLA.ÇARPIM işlevinde her bir hücre değerlendirmeye alınacağından, kasılmalara/yavaşlamalara neden olabilecektir. Excel2016 için en uygun çözüm makro ile çözüm olacaktır diye düşünüyorum.Ama makro olayı beni aşacaktır.
 

karakan

Bronz Üye
Kullanıcı Bilgileri
Katılım
11 Şub 2024
Mesajlar
24
Çözümler
5
Aldığı beğeni
10
Excel Versiyonu
Office 2016 TR
O kadar uzun formül olur mu? Benim gönderdiğimde ne sıkıntı var anlamadım. Yardımcı sütunlarla rahta rahat oluyor.
 

52779

Destek Ekibi
Kullanıcı Bilgileri
Katılım
16 Ağu 2021
Mesajlar
653
Çözümler
226
Aldığı beğeni
1,489
Excel Versiyonu
Office 365 TR
Oluyormuş demek ki.
Yardımcı kolon (ya da sizdeki gibi her bir eleman için 1 yardımcı kolon, yani 100 farklı eleman varsa 100 yardımcı kolon) istenmediği durumlar da çok sıkça oluyor maalesef.

Formül kısa - uzun fark etmez. Önemli olan, performansla işlem yapması.
 

askan

Destek Ekibi
Kullanıcı Bilgileri
Katılım
7 Mar 2021
Mesajlar
1,768
Çözümler
412
Aldığı beğeni
2,137
Excel Versiyonu
Office 365 TR
Orijinal verilerinizle bir deneyin VBA ile sonuç alabilecek misiniz?
 

Ekli dosyalar

  • MAKİNE(Sayma).xlsm
    96.5 KB · Gösterim: 3

karakan

Bronz Üye
Kullanıcı Bilgileri
Katılım
11 Şub 2024
Mesajlar
24
Çözümler
5
Aldığı beğeni
10
Excel Versiyonu
Office 2016 TR
Oluyormuş demek ki.
Yardımcı kolon (ya da sizdeki gibi her bir eleman için 1 yardımcı kolon, yani 100 farklı eleman varsa 100 yardımcı kolon) istenmediği durumlar da çok sıkça oluyor maalesef.

Formül kısa - uzun fark etmez. Önemli olan, performansla işlem yapması.
Bilgisayar işlemcisi düşük olunca o zaman" işlemci çalışıyor%2 ..."görmedin sanırım hiç. Hele de o kadar bekleyip hata alınca, ve yarına sunumun varsa...Zaten sen de yazmışsın mesajında.
 

Konuyu okuyanlar

Üst